Sony Xperia XZ1 comes with the same usual issues that Sony faces without introducing any solutions to it. Priced at Rs. 34990, this phone backs down on the promise delivered by XZ Premium and flaunts much of the Sony weakness without shame.
With the Xperia XZ1, Sony does not do anything different. It comes with a lightning-fast processor but lags when it comes to battery and display. The only feature happens to be the 3D scan, but that may turn out to be a gimmick. It is not a value-for-money phone, and there are better options out there unless you are a die-hard Sony fan and want it in your collection.

Despite coming with a passable camera-set, excellent performance, and suitable display, the Xperia XZ1 does not hit the mark when compared to its more robust competitors. It has just a few gimmicks which make it stand apart, but that is not enough. If possible, it is much better to go for its competitors like LG G6, iPhone 7 Plus, or Samsung Galaxy S8. As a Sony fan, Xperia XZ can be added as a collectable.
